Zoning
R-2
Low To Medium Density Residential District
The R-2 Zoning District generally contains areas with low- to medium-density residential uses, woodlands, steep slopes, stream valleys and agricultural land areas, as well as public, municipal and institutional uses. Subdivision and land development activity should be carefully planned and encouraged as either infill development or to serve as a transition between areas of low to medium residential densities. Conservation management practices should be encouraged to preserve or maintain the existing natural features, habitats and resources.
